The Importance of Immediate Rat Extermination

Why is emergency rat control so critical? Rats are prolific breeders, and a small infestation can balloon into a major crisis in a remarkably short period. Beyond the obvious nuisance, their activities can have far-reaching consequences:

  • Structural Damage: Rats gnaw relentlessly on wood, electrical wiring, and plumbing pipes. This can lead to costly repairs, fire hazards from damaged wiring, and even water damage from compromised pipes. In older Decatur homes, where some of the original materials might be more susceptible, this damage can be particularly concerning.
  • Health Hazards: Rat droppings and urine can transmit a variety of diseases, including hantavirus and salmonella. They can also carry fleas and ticks, which can further spread illnesses.
  • Contamination: Rodents contaminate food storage areas, kitchens, and pantries with their waste, posing a significant risk to human and pet health.
  • Psychological Distress: The constant presence and sounds of rats can cause significant stress and anxiety for residents and employees.

Addressing a rat problem beyond a simple DIY approach is essential, especially when speed is of the essence. Trying to tackle a serious infestation alone can be time-consuming, ineffective, and even dangerous if improper methods or chemicals are used.

Thorough Inspection and Assessment

The process begins with a meticulous inspection of your property. Professionals will identify entry points, nesting sites, and areas of heavy rat activity. They’ll assess the extent of the infestation, looking for signs like droppings, gnaw marks, grease marks along walls, and ultrasonic sounds. This initial assessment is crucial for developing an effective treatment plan.

Strategic Treatment Methods

Local exterminators utilize a variety of proven methods to eliminate rats:

  • Baiting and Trapping: This is often a primary component of eradication. Professionals use carefully selected, palatable baits combined with tamper-resistant bait stations to safely and effectively eliminate rats. A range of traps, including snap traps, live traps, and glue boards, may also be employed depending on the nature of the infestation and client preference. These methods are strategically placed in high-traffic areas for rodents.
  • Exclusion and Sealing: A critical part of long-term rat control is preventing future intrusions. Experts will identify and seal potential entry points around your foundation, roofline, vents, and utility lines. This might involve using materials like steel wool, wire mesh, and caulk, ensuring that no gap larger than a quarter-inch is left unsealed.
  • Sanitation and Habitat Modification: Professionals will advise on how to make your property less attractive to rats by recommending proper food storage, waste management, and yard maintenance practices. Reducing clutter and removing potential shelter is key.

What rats destroy in Decatur homes

Left unchecked, rats cause real, costly damage in Decatur homes: they gnaw constantly to wear down their teeth, and chewed electrical wiring is a leading, under-recognized cause of house fires. They shred insulation and stored belongings for nesting, gnaw through drywall, pipes, and even softer structural wood, and foul attics, wall voids, and pantries with urine and droppings that soak into insulation and subfloor. What starts as a few droppings can end in rewiring and insulation replacement — which is why removal and permanent exclusion beat one-off trapping.

Decatur rodent warning signs

Telltale signs of rats in Decatur homes: fresh droppings along baseboards and near food, gnaw marks on wood, wiring, and packaging, dark grease rub-marks where they travel walls, scratching or scurrying inside walls and ceilings at night, shredded-paper or insulation nests, and a lingering musky ammonia smell. You will often hear or smell them before you see one.

How Emergency Rat Control works in Decatur

Effective Emergency Rat Control in Decatur works in a set order: a full inspection to map entry points and nesting sites, exclusion first — sealing every gap wider than a quarter inch around pipes, vents, and the foundation — then trapping and removal of the active population, followed by clean-out and disinfection of nesting material and droppings to erase the scent trails that draw new rodents back. For an active, urgent infestation, same-day response limits the contamination and damage while the work is scheduled.

Why rodents are a health hazard in Decatur

The health stakes are real: rats sp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ine, their waste triggers asthma and allergies, and they carry fleas and ticks indoors. Cleanup of heavily soiled areas should be done with proper protection, not a household vacuum that can aerosolize contaminants.

Is exclusion worth it in Decatur?

Yes — trapping alone only removes the rodents present now. Permanent exclusion (sealing every gap around pipes, vents, and the foundation) is what stops new rats from re-entering, which is why it is the core of lasting control in Decatur.

Is my Decatur landlord responsible for rodents?

Structural gaps — foundation cracks, unscreened vents, worn door sweeps — are building-maintenance issues, so Alabama habitability law almost always makes the landlord responsible for sealing entry points and arranging removal when the tenant did not cause the problem. Put every notice in writing.
